Postby JonnyAsh » Tue Jun 25, 2013 11:55 pm

I think we all love marquee signings for the instant high it gives us, and a stick to beat other teams over the head with.
However, in my opinion, the most successful signings we have made of the current first team, are those who came with a lesser but growing reputation.

Think of HART, KOMPANY, ZABS who really didn't raise many eyebrows, but have become the mainstays and rocks of the team, and it maybe said, the most loyal and likely those destined to stay the longest..I think NASTASIC is also going to be included in that bracket.
What I am saying is that if we can strike gold again with one or two 'under the radar' prospects, I won't be complaining, rather than just looking for names..A balance of youth, potential with a few finished products is the master blend.
